Default Oil dipstick tube and blinking check engine light

I had a blinking check engine light and rough running the other day in my 2003 A4 1.8t cab. Pulled over to check, and the dipstick tube was loose. I had just changed the day before and 100 miles ago, so I pushed it in tight and took off, no more blinking or roughness. A few minutes it comes back, and I notice the dipstick is loose again. Get to playing with it, and the plastic tube disintegrates. I do some searches and stumble upon an aluminum foil plug solution until I get the new tube. That seems to work fine, no CEL blinking/roughness. I get the new tube, pull the temporary foil plug out and try and pull the orange dipstick pieces that had fallen in the tube with no luck. They get pushed in engine. I replace tube and start car - the roughness and blinking CEL are back. I drain the oil, try and flush the pieces by running the oil through the dipstick tube, again to no avail. All the pieces are still in the engine, and the engine rides rough with the CEL blinking. I am positive that this is all because of the tube, because when it was plugged it ran fine (for 100 miles). Has anyone experienced this, or have any suggestions? I was only got error messages with my OBD2 reader, and although I have a VAG-COM plug, I do not have software on my current computer. Any suggestions on software would also be appreciated.
